Caption: A 6-inch shell on a stand, supposedly the first shell fired on Guantanamo Bay, Cuba, June 1898. The shell was given to the commandant in 1927 by a Spanish gentleman who insisted that it was the first shell fired by the U.S. Navy. There is no way of verifying whether or not this is correct but the projectile has been fired and is of the type used at the time of the Spanish-American War.
